Quick heads-up on Pinwheel UI versioning: we cut a minor release every sprint, and anything touching component props needs a changeset file in the PR. No changeset, no merge — the bot will nag you. Majors are rare and go through the design council first. The full policy, with examples of what counts as breaking, lives on the internal page below.

wiki page, bahip-yahip: https://grafana.qirvanlabs.corp/browse/display/projects/cc3a1b9dbfc9

**Deep-link routing (Wrenfold SDK).** Plugin links must register a route prefix before app launch; late registration silently drops to the fallback screen. If your link opens the home view instead of your plugin, check prefix collisions in the route table and verify your manifest version is current. The full route registry and conflict rules are documented on our internal page.

wiki page, bagep-hawef: https://harbor.orvextech.corp/settings/pipeline/pages/board/build/job/board/a16c9d588653b36356696de8

## Log sampling: Chirret ingest service

Chirret emits ~40k lines/min at default verbosity. Plugin authors: do not log per-message. Use the sampler hook exposed in the plugin SDK; it keeps 1-in-500 at INFO, all WARN and above. Override only via the sampling manifest, never inline. Unsampled debug floods will get your plugin throttled by the Harkwell gateway. When filing a sampling-related issue, include the build token printed at service start, shown below for the current release.

session token of yahap-fafop = htk9_f6aa94135